Why Isn't My Canfield Vectra 3D Showing Images?

This issue can stem from various sources, ranging from simple connectivity problems to more complex software or hardware malfunctions. Let's delve into the most frequent culprits.

1. Connection Issues:

  • H2: Is the Camera Properly Connected? The first thing to check is the physical connection between your Vectra 3D camera and the computer. Ensure all cables are securely plugged into both the camera and the computer's USB ports. Try different USB ports to rule out a faulty port. Consider using a different USB cable if possible.

  • H2: Is the Computer Recognizing the Camera? After checking the physical connection, verify that the computer recognizes the camera. You can typically do this by checking your device manager (in Windows) or System Information (on macOS). Look for the Vectra 3D camera under "Imaging devices" or similar. If it's not listed, there's a problem with the connection or driver.

  • H2: Network Connectivity (If Applicable): If your Vectra 3D system uses a network connection for image transfer, ensure your computer is connected to the network and that the network connection is stable. Check your network settings and troubleshoot any network connectivity issues. This might involve restarting your router or contacting your network administrator.

2. Software and Driver Problems:

  • H2: Outdated or Corrupted Drivers: Outdated or corrupted drivers are a common reason for imaging devices to malfunction. Visit the Canfield Scientific website to download the latest drivers for your specific Vectra 3D model and operating system. Uninstall the old drivers before installing the new ones to avoid conflicts.

  • H2: Software Glitches: Sometimes, the Vectra 3D software itself might experience glitches. Try restarting the software. If that doesn't work, try restarting your computer. As a last resort, consider reinstalling the software completely, ensuring you have a backup of your data first.

  • H2: Software Conflicts: Check if any other software applications might be conflicting with the Vectra 3D software. Temporarily close other applications, especially imaging or graphics-related programs, to see if this resolves the issue.

3. Hardware Malfunctions:

  • H2: Camera Malfunction: If all software and connection issues have been ruled out, there might be a problem with the camera itself. Contact Canfield Scientific's support team for assistance in diagnosing and resolving potential hardware issues. They can guide you through further troubleshooting or arrange for repair/replacement.

  • H2: Computer Hardware Issues: Rarely, the problem could originate from your computer's hardware. Insufficient system resources (RAM, processing power) or a failing graphics card can affect image processing. Check your computer's specifications to ensure they meet the Vectra 3D system's minimum requirements.

4. Image Settings and Preferences:

  • H2: Incorrect Image Settings: Review the Vectra 3D software's image settings. Make sure that the correct image acquisition settings are selected and that the image preview is enabled. Check for any unexpected settings that might be preventing image display.
